CVE-2024-12810 | 1 Chimpgroup | 1 Jobcareer | 2025-03-27 | N/A | 8.8 HIGH |
The JobCareer | Job Board Responsive WordPress Theme theme for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ized access, modification, and loss of data due to a missing capability checks on multiple functions in all versions up to, and including, 7.1.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Subscriber-level access and above, to delete arbitrary files, generate backups, restore backups, update theme options, and reset theme options to default settings. | |||||
CVE-2022-0316 | 8 Aidreform Project, Chimpgroup, Club-theme Project and 5 more | 10 Aidreform, Bolster, Spikes and 7 more | 2024-11-21 | N/A | 9.8 CRITICAL |
The WeStand WordPress theme before 2.1, footysquare WordPress theme, aidreform WordPress theme, statfort WordPress theme, club-theme WordPress theme, kingclub-theme WordPress theme, spikes WordPress theme, spikes-black WordPress theme, soundblast WordPress theme, bolster WordPress theme from ChimpStudio and PixFill does not have any authorisation and upload validation in the lang_upload.php file, allowing any unauthenticated attacker to upload arbitrary files to the web server. | |||||
CVE-2021-24389 | 1 Chimpgroup | 1 Foodbakery | 2024-11-21 | 4.3 MEDIUM | 6.1 MEDIUM |
The WP Foodbakery WordPress plugin before 2.2, used in the FoodBakery WordPress theme before 2.2 did not properly sanitize the foodbakery_radius parameter before outputting it back in the response, leading to an unauthenticated Reflected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ability. |
